Based on a year-long, joint study of the European Foundation Centre and the Council on Foundations, this report provides eight principles of good disaster management and a number of practical suggestions.
The Jessie Ball duPont Fund created this guidebook to document what it learned about disaster response during the weeks and months following the 2011 Alabama tornadoes.
Developed by IPA following the 2008 floods, this guide contains principles and tips from the Council on Foundations, accompanied by Indiana "in action" examples. It also includes information on hardship grants to individuals.
